What affects the price

The final price for your flooring project depends on a few moving parts. First, the material itself—hardwood or luxury vinyl—will shift the total significantly. You also have to consider the square footage of the space and the current condition of your subfloor. Tack on factors like stairs, furniture moving, and the complexity of the layout, and you have your total.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

Luxury vinyl tile, or LVT, mimics the appearance of natural stone or wood while offering superior water resistance. It is perfect for kitchens, basements, or high-traffic entryways. The price is influenced by the thickness of the wear layer and the realism of the design.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

What is Floor & Decor, and do they offer installation services in San Diego?

Floor & Decor is a large retail chain that sells a wide variety of flooring materials, including tile, wood, laminate, and vinyl. While they offer a vast selection of products, Floor & Decor itself does not typically perform installations. Instead, they often have a referral program or can suggest independent contractors in the San Diego area who are experienced with their products. When purchasing flooring from Floor & Decor, it's essential to arrange for installation separately through a qualified, licensed, and insured flooring company to ensure the materials are fitted correctly and professionally in your San Diego home.

What are the benefits of wood tile flooring in San Diego?

Wood tile flooring, often referring to porcelain or ceramic tiles designed to mimic the appearance of natural wood, offers significant advantages for San Diego homes. These tiles provide the aesthetic appeal of wood with enhanced durability and resistance to moisture, making them ideal for kitchens, bathrooms, and high-traffic areas where real wood might be susceptible to damage. They are also easier to clean and maintain, requiring less upkeep than traditional hardwood, which is a considerable benefit in a busy coastal environment. Their consistent appearance and resistance to fading from sunlight are also valuable in San Diego's sunny climate.

What kind of porcelain tile is best for bathroom floors in San Diego?

For bathroom floors in San Diego, porcelain tile is an excellent choice due to its high resistance to water, stains, and moisture, which are common concerns in humid environments. Opt for tiles with a matte or textured finish to enhance slip resistance, a critical safety feature in bathrooms. Larger format tiles can make a small bathroom appear more spacious, while smaller mosaic tiles can add visual interest. Ensure the chosen porcelain tile is rated for floor use and consider its PEI (Porcelain Enamel Institute) rating for durability. Proper installation with appropriate grout and sealant is vital for longevity.
